There’s something I thought I would never type, but it’s true! Apparently someone out there adapted Tim Burton’s Edward Scissorhands (Oh Johnny! Oh Winona!) to the stage, and not just any stage, but one of the slippered variety. Yes, now you too can watch this epic love story woven into a glorious display of neo-gothic ballet.
London ticket sales for the production reached an astounding $1.8 million dollars….before the show even opened. Director Matthew Bourne has been trying to get Edward into a pair of tights for nearly a decade, after having requested the rights from Burton back in the 90’s.
